He won't be a coach, at least not right away, but Jurgen Klopp couldn't do without football for a long time - the legendary German expert will return on January 1, 2025, when he will become the "global head of football" at Red Bull.
The news about the return of the man who changed the history of Borussia Dortmund and Liverpool was published by German Sky as an exclusive story, noting that Klopp has already signed a long-term contract.
As Florian Plettenberg from the aforementioned media giant writes, Klopp provided a clause in the contract that leaves him with the option to become the coach of Germany in the future - as a potential successor to Julian Nagelsmann.
From January, the charismatic German will advise all Red Bull teams (Leipzig, Salzburg, New York and others) on coaching issues, game philosophy, development and transfers of talents, head coaches and many other things...
Red Bull's Executive Director of Corporate Projects and New Investments Oliver Minclaf was determined to get Klopp and he succeeded.
Klopp achieved the greatest success in his career while leading Borussia and Liverpool - after nine years of fasting, he brought the club from Dortmund two trophies in Germany, he played in the final of the Champions League, while with the "Reds" he was the champion of Europe and finally, after 30 years of waiting, he returned to the city The Beatles were presented with the Premier League trophy.
During the last season, he announced that he was retiring from football because he was running out of energy, he said goodbye to Liverpool in May, and a new job awaits him already in January - the return of a great expert is certainly a good moment for football.
